¿Cómo borro el historial de Bash en Mac OS X?
Ingresé algunos "errores" y solo quiero eliminarlos. ¿Cómo hago eso?
Para borrarlo, simplemente elimine el archivo ~/.bash_history
. Si solo desea eliminar las líneas ofensivas, puede abrir ~/.bash_history
en el editor de su elección. Para mí, esto sería
emacs ~/.bash_history
y luego vaya al principio de cada línea incorrecta y presione control ^ + K .
O puedes simplemente llenar tu .bash_history
con vacío.
Ejecuta esto: (incluyendo el >
)
> ~/.bash_history
Puedes ejecutar:
history -c
Lo uso a menudo, así que hice un alias para hc
.
Para ver su historial de bash ingrese el comando:
history
Obtendrás un índice de tu historial.
Puedes borrar todo tu historial de esta forma:
history -c
Puedes borrar el elemento 45 de tu historial de la siguiente manera:
history -d 45
(para ver los números de elementos del historial, ejecute el comando history
)
Lea otras preguntas en las etiquetas bash